The intro video for Nick Wayne was created by Darby Allin.
Last week, a fan-watched introduction video featuring Nick Wayne was broadcast before he made his eagerly anticipated AEW Debut. Fans learned about Wayne and his path to AEW through the video. On social media, this introduction video got a lot of positive feedback.
Darby Allin was the one who came up with the idea for Wayne’s debut video. The former TNT Champion stated in an interview that he did not want Wayne to be portrayed as a random person. In relation to the same, Allin stated:
“I went up to Tony [Khan] and said, ‘I have this idea and I want to present Nick in a way where I make a video package for him so people can get to know him before he wrestles and just not throw him out there as a random guy, but have a backstory.'”
Allin continued by expressing his appreciation for wrestling and for showcasing wrestlers. Added him:
“That’s all I’ve ever wanted in life,” Allin confessed. “Not just wrestling, but life, just the opportunity to do something with myself. It’s cool when you have someone like Tony Khan, who has a national television company and is letting you take the ball and run with it.” [H/T Wrestling INC]
